Volunteer Position: Child Advocate

Agency: Dallas CASA, Inc.

Population Served: Abused/neglect in Care

General summary of volunteer project:
Volunteers are assigned to an abused or neglected child by a judge. The volunteer conducts thorough research on the background of the case, reviews documents and interviews everyone involved. Reports are made to the court, providing the judge with information that will help make an informed decision about the child's permanency.

Length of commitment: An average CASA spends about 88 hours a year assigned to a case.

Location: Dallas/Fort Worth Metroplex - at locations as needed by the individual case.

Specific volunteer responsibilities:

  1. Fact-find for the courts.
  2. Advocate for the child.
  3. Work toward permanency for the child.

Volunteer qualifications:

  1. Commitment - One year.
  2. Objectivity - Represent the best interests of the child.
  3. Communication Skills - Ability to work with a wide variety of people.
  4. Must be over the age of 21. Must complete volunteer application and agree to a criminal history check.

Training Required:

  1. One hour orientation - 1st step
  2. Personal interview and background check - 2nd step
  3. Thirty hours intensive volunteer training - 3rd step
